Transaction 75fa1e2788b08cdc55c7671cd6126f835d3e5c817966b5d50e8bbcad70eafaed
1 Input
1 Output
-
75fa1e2788b08cdc55c7671cd6126f835d3e5c817966b5d50e8bbcad70eafaed:0
- value
- 966955
- script pubkey
- OP_0 OP_PUSHBYTES_20 a664155609616c4c4d3777e42fe39da82ca7ff69
- address
- bc1q5ejp24sfv9kycnfhwljzlcua4qk20lmfxyeyex